Income Streams Behind Celebrity Fast Net Worth
Core Revenue Channels
Rapid net worth growth for public figures typically originates from multiple high-margin streams. These include media rights, live events, branded partnerships, and equity in ventures they control. Each channel can experience sudden spikes based on timing and market conditions.
Media rights provide recurring revenue when content performs well on streaming or syndication platforms. Live events such as tours, matches, or premieres generate concentrated cash flow over short windows. Endorsement deals and appearances convert fame directly into cash, often with minimal overhead.
Valuation Methods and Market Signals
How Public and Private Wealth is Measured
Estimates of celebrity fast net worth rely on a blend of public disclosures, insider reports, and market analytics. Valuers consider contract terms, revenue splits, and projected longevity of fame. These models must account for volatility caused by public sentiment and platform changes.
Comparable company analyses, deal comps, and trend data from similar careers inform each estimate. Adjustments are made for tax strategy, management fees, and risk factors such as dependency on a single brand or franchise. Transparency varies widely depending on whether the subject is a privately traded star or an influencer-led business.
Risk Management and Public Perception
Protecting and Sustaining Rapid Wealth
High visibility brings elevated financial risk, making structured management essential. Legal, tax, and investment teams typically work to diversify income into resilient assets. Insurance, trademark protection, and long-term investment vehicles help shield net worth from sudden market shifts or reputation challenges.
Public relations and brand alignment decisions directly influence endorsement longevity. Figures who actively manage their narrative and platform partnerships tend to maintain more stable and predictable earnings. Consistent content output and audience engagement further reduce vulnerability to market downturns.

How frequently is celebrity net worth updated in reliable sources?
Reputable trackers update estimates quarterly or alongside major career events such as album drops, film releases, or contract signings, providing timely snapshots of changing wealth.
What role do endorsements play in sudden net worth changes?
High-profile endorsements or renewals can add tens of millions of dollars within a single quarter, especially when tied to championship wins or viral campaigns.
Why do net worth estimates for the same person vary across outlets? Different methodologies, assumptions about revenue splits, and access to private financial data lead to range variations, even among well-resourced analysts. Can a single scandal cause a permanent drop in celebrity net worth?
Yes, prolonged brand rejection or career disruption can compress earning power and reduce valuation multiples, leading to lasting declines in measured net worth.
